Community Activity (Helping the Displaced and the Poor)

“Helping the Displaced and the Poor” is a community-driven initiative launched on December 21, 2023 at 11 a.m. by the Department of Computer Engineering, Engineering and Computer Science College, Lebanese-French University. The Computer Engineering Department paid a momentous visit to the “Hersham camp“, which houses displaced people in Erbil. The department’s delegate successfully provided assistance to the families living in this camp through cooperation with the “Bazani Organization“.
